Nunan’s Lobster Hut in Cape Porpoise, Maine
I know this is hot Dog Stories, but every once in a while I like to step out of the box. Since Nunan’s is on my top five favorite restaurant list, I figured it was as good a place as any to get away from hot dogs- even if only for a day. They do serve Kayem franks here, but you’d be nuts to order anything but the lobster. They catch ‘em, they cook ‘em, they crack ‘em, YOU eat ‘em.
Nunan’s is a bucket list restaurant.

National Hot Dog Month 2011: Naughty Dogs in Fairhaven, MA
The 24th day of my quest to eat a hot dog a day at a different venue in honor of National Hot Dog Month found me, Mrs. Hotdogman and Little Miss in Fairhaven, Massachusetts. We headed out to a little place on route 6 called Naughty Dogs. I was there for the Coney Island Sauce, Mrs. HDM wanted shredded cheese and Little Miss really just wanted an ice cream!

National Hot Dog Month 2011: Concession Stand at Spillane Field
Saturday July 23 was the 23rd day of my quest to eat a hot dog a day in honor of National Hot Dog Month. It was a real scorcher- around 100 degrees. A good day for the beach all day and Cape Cod League Baseball in the evening. I headed to Spillane Field in Wareham, MA to catch the game between the Wareham Gatemen take on the Harwich Mariners. They serve hot dogs at the concession stand at Spillane Field in Wareham-guess what’s for dinner!

National Hot Dog Month 2011: Devo’s Dogs in Marlborough, Massachusetts
The July 18th edition of my eat a hot dog a day in honor of National Hot Dog Month tour brought me to Marlborough, Massachusetts where Trombetta’s Farm is the home of Devo’s Dogs. With me today was Nicole Simmons, the Metrowest Daily News New Media Editor and Wicked Local food blogger. We interviewed Chris Devoe, Devo’s owner and mingled with the customers.
